  • ya must be, no sign all week.  so only put out food occasionally or leave till spring?

  • I leave some food and water  out in a covered feeding station - I check it most days and top it up as necessary.  The hedgehogs do wake and have a wander in mild spells.  image


    Gardening in Central Norfolk on improved gritty moraine over chalk ... free-draining.





  • it is covered so i can do the odd bit here and there and do have some dried worms which will last longer

  • I find that chopped peanuts, sunflower hearts, dried mealworms, a few raisins and some broken up banana chips keep quite a while in the winter - they love the banana chips - lots of energy image
